>  > 3) More secure. The author is security-paranoid. This is good. 
> 
> I appreciate that - however, the vast amount of sendmail literate folks
> tend to make security fixes to bugs real-time, how many postfix internals
> literate folks are there besides the author?

Personally, I think it's painfully obvious that the vast amount of sendmail
admins in the world are *not* sendmail literate, and also not security
conscious. They have simply used the default mailer that came with their
Unix systems.

Improvements in the ease of configuration *and* security, which Postfix
appears to offer, can only be a good thing.
